·Kerry·April 2026

Clean and central, good for your dog with the enclosed courtyard. Be prepared 2 walk up & down hills Positive: The location was good. My main concern was for parking. The host left parking passes to enable us to park in the street. The parking is in zone areas. This was zone W. We always managed to find a spot to park, however, I can imagine in high season it could be more difficult. Saying that though, there are very few parking spaces reserved in that area, and indeed, Whitby at all. You can reach the back of the property via a back single road access that runs through the block of houses in a cross shape. We drove a WV T6 camper, it was certainly very tight in places, but we did manage to get through, anything any bigger and you would struggle. But there is also the possibility of parking and walking in. The property has been renovated nicely, and the courtyard was ideal for our dog. The weather was good, so we left the patio door entrance open, as the courtyard was secure. The property next door had access, and did leave their gate open, which was annoying, however, I blocked it with a stone that could be removed either side. The bathroom is lovely, and I would think that it was renovated approximately 2 years ago or so. Bedding was clean, as were the towels. The grill could have been cleaner, so we used the frying pan instead. There was provided some oil, washing up liquid, a washing machine (we didn’t use), hand soap, washing up sponge and towels. The wardrobe was a rail, which was ok for our 3 night stay, but for longer, may be a bit small. There was a good set of drawers and bedside cabinets. It was warm and comfortable. Negative: It was very strange, as all rooms were in a line. You entered in the lounge/kitchen, to the right a storage cupboard with cleaning equipment, which needed a dustpan and brush maybe. On the left was the bathroom, and then the bedroom. But you need to walk through the bathroom to get to the bedroom, with two doors either side of the bathroom. This meant that if someone else was using the bathroom, you couldn’t get into the bedroom. So a bit of planning was required in the morning. The property also needed a USB port, so remember to take your own.
